Coverage - a single 50ml bottle will cover most 4x4s like Jeeps, including bumpers and fenders. For larger vehicles, or if you intend on applying to undercarriage, suspension, or other parts, we recommend 2 bottles.

*Can be poured into a small atomizing spray bottle or touchup spray gun for easier application to suspension and other undercarriage parts. Will use more product.

Installation Information:

  • In addition to this kit you will need at least two but ideally four high quality microfiber towels
  • Ensure that your vehicle is out of direct sunlight but warmer than 41 degrees F, is completely dry and will stay dry for at least 12 hours after application
  • If needed, polish your paintwork either by machine or by hand to remove any imperfections
  • Thoroughly clean and dry all surfaces to be coated, with a final wipe down with All Surface Cleaner
  • Put on the nitrile gloves provided
  • Drop several (between 5 and 10) drops of product onto the applicator provided. Work the liquid into the pad to get an even saturation


Paint/Vinyl Wraps:

  • Apply with applicator provided in overlapping strokes to an area roughly 2’ x 2’, or work to the body lines of the vehicle
  • If the surface of the vehicle is between 41 and 60 degrees F, wait for two minutes and then fold your first towel twice to form a square, spread and remove most of the residue using a light touch. If the surface is between 60 and 77 wait for one minute and for temperatures above this, remove immediately
  • With your second folded cloth remove all remaining residues. We advise to move your head so that you get direct and oblique views of your finish to spot all residue. It is also advisable to use bright, but flat lighting, to make residue spotting easier
  • Once you have finished coating your vehicle we recommend repeating the process starting from the same place as you did for the first layer and coating panels in the same order so that you coat your entire vehicle with two layers of ARMOR. You do not need to wait between applying the first and second coating but it will not make it harder to apply the second coating if you do leave a much longer interval between applying the first and second layer
  • Allow the coating to cure for at least 12 hours before getting wet
  • We recommend allowing at least one week pass before washing your rig

Suspension/Bumpers/Other Parts:

In addition to the instructions above, you may use the following installation options on these parts:
  • Apply to most bumpers as you would paint, some very rough bumpers may leave microfiber residue/fibers, so you may wish to wipe on and let dry without removing excess.
  • For suspension, a wipe on/leave on technique works well, no need to remove the excess product.
  • ARMOR can be poured into a small atomizing spray bottle for easier application, simply spray and leave on suspension parts. Note - this will use more product.
  • For maintaining your finish we recommend hand washing your vehicle using a Wash Shampoo
  • Use REPEL sealant every few washes for even better protection, clean-ability, and longevity of ARMOR
  • You will find that your vehicle is significantly easier to clean and while ARMOR has significantly better resistance to caustic wash chemicals these chemicals will shorten the lifespan of any coating and are not recommended as part of your care routine
  • An unopened bottle of ARMOR has a 12-18 month shelf life from the time of purchase
  • Store opened bottles in a dry and cool storage area that's out of direct sunlight
  • We recommend using opened bottles within three months of opening
